Our Approach: Curiosity and Compassion
When it comes to technology, Ocean Diagnostics understands that one size does not fit all. We work closely with our collaborators to understand their unique freshwater and marine environments, project goals and challenges. Then, we create solutions tailored for their unique projects and challenges.
Our Solutions: Innovative and Reliable
We develop, test and validate scalable technology to collect reliable scientific data that can inform and monitor solutions to freshwater and marine microplastic pollution and biodiversity loss. Together with our collaborators, we help to advance Sustainable Development Goal 14 (SDG 14) to conserve life below water.
